The general development for males is comparable. Particularly women, men which over less many years of schooling be much more likely to marry within younger ages, but including feminine, higher-educated guys get caught up afterwards. Yet not, men’s room overall performance differ from ladies‘ when you look at the three trick ways. First, guys generally speaking wed 2 yrs afterwards than simply women, highlighting the brand new seminar you to definitely men from inside the first marriages is actually some old than just its wives. 2nd, higher-educated guys catch up to reduce-knowledgeable dudes earlier than large-educated female catch up to lower-experienced women. Eventually, whereas black colored women with many college was just like the probably once the black colored ladies who graduate of college to help you wed by 45, you will find a noteworthy difference between black guys who do and you can dont become college, that have black colored school graduates more likely so you’re able to get married than just black dudes with only specific school.

Typically, nearly 50 % of American marriages will bring about splitting up, however, breakup costs try lowest having college students, therefore the training pit for the divorce or separation has increased inside recent . Diverging Destinies: How Youngsters Food In Second Group Changeover. Demography. 41(4): 607-627.) There are some reasons for having which. Shorter knowledgeable individuals normally get married in the an early on many years, which is of this higher divorce or separation rates. And also the down revenue and you will higher monetary low self-esteem of them which have quicker knowledge increase stress, impacting separation.

In Shape dos, we go through the per cent of people that are currently partnered at each age, by themselves per training classification. we Thus, the already hitched data are affected by academic distinctions not just in exactly who marries, but also inside the that has separated.

Lookin first on women of all the racing, we come across that after years 31 university students eliminate in the future into the the newest payment already partnered. Throughout the 75% out of college or university graduates is married in the decades forty, than the on the 70% ones who attained high school or specific college and simply in the sixty% of them who don’t over highschool. So even when female university graduates wed later, he could be a great deal less likely to want to divorce case you to by ages 40 he’s significantly to come on the commission currently hitched, while you are feminine high school miss outs slide even further about. Into the a different historical reversal, feminine having lower than a twelfth grade degree are definitely the least probably be currently hitched whatsoever decades once 30.

Brand new numbers to own white women browse quite similar to the people discussed right here for everybody women joint. This is exactly partially as, while we watched over, degree differences are big to have blacks than just whites for the if they actually marry by the years forty. However, there are also training variations in separation and divorce to own blacks, as for whites, and so the large divorce or separation cost away from faster-experienced black colored feminine together with contribute to the real difference in the manner of numerous are presently partnered.

But for black feminine, the % currently atically because of the studies than for whites

Academic variations in the fresh % already married try big for men than simply female. Complete, once we watched for women, black dudes have far lower marriage cost than simply light men. The only difference was black colored men university students because of the ages thirty five. From the years forty-five, on 75% out of college or university-educated black colored men are partnered, while lower than 55% out-of college or university-knowledgeable black women can be elizabeth decades.
